Output 7607746841ff6b380224160983bf0ea95858ac0e13053a8dbcdd49465e8b56e7:0

value
24406614
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23d62e0e9232617cb9be8b4a22d9b7556f5d687b OP_EQUAL
address
MBAeTdDgupxPTCoqV6RMEbHAsobeRbKozF
transaction
7607746841ff6b380224160983bf0ea95858ac0e13053a8dbcdd49465e8b56e7
spent
true